The Nobility of the Left-Bank Ukraine in the middle of the XIX century: the Problem of Determining the Quantitative Composition

Abstract

The quantitative composition of the nobility of the Left-Bank Ukraine in the middle of the XIX century on the basis of published documents is being considered. In most cases, the source material for the calculation of the number of nobility were genealogical books, the terms of which were not limited. The main reasons for the differences in determining the number of nobles that exist in historiography are: the lack of a single well-organized population accounting system, different approaches to calculations, unreliability of data from the counties, negligence in genealogical books keeping, bureaucratic retrenchment, etc. The data of various statistical sources is analyzed, namely the materials of the Memorial books of Chernihiv (1862) and Poltava (1865) provinces. The presence of technical errors in the Memorial books has been identified. The calculations of the number of personal and hereditary nobles of the Poltava and Chernihiv provinces have been made. It is determined that the number of personal nobles in both provinces was greater than hereditary, while in general in the Russian Empire the hereditary nobility prevailed. The percentage of hereditary and personal nobles in both provinces was almost identical, which suggests similar conditions for the formation and existence of the nobility of the Left-Bank Ukraine in the middle of the nineteenth century. The quantitative composition of the nobility of the Left-Bank Ukraine according to the gender index is analyzed.
